PURPOSE:
The City of Greensboro Water Resources Department is requesting a contract change order to the T Z. Osborne Water Reclamation Facility (WRF) Package 2 Contract 2011-038A in order to construct filter and chlorine contact chamber piping modifications resulting from value engineering efforts tied to the T.Z. Osborne WRF 56 MGD Upgrade - Package 3 Project. This project will require an increase of appropriation in the Water Resources Capital Project Bond Fund - Series 2014. This project is part of the overall Water Resources Capital Improvement Plan that has been previously discussed during the Water Resources budget briefing. Council approval is needed for a budget amendment to permit the additional appropriation of bond funds.

BACKGROUND:
The proposed budget amendment will enable the City to appropriate additional revenue bond funding in the Water Resources Capital Project Bond Fund - Series 2014 in the amount of $671,056 to fund the construction of the T.Z. Osborne WRF Expansion Project - Package 2 and this project would increase the total fund budget, including $500,000 in bond premiums. Additional notes are planned to be issued for cash flow purposes, as needed. The notes would be converted to permanent bond financing in 2016.
